Putin notes religious tolerance, peace-loving character of Russian Muslims
interfax.ru ^ | Oct 12 2007

Posted on 10/12/2007 5:51:18 PM PDT by Tailgunner Joe

MOSCOW. Oct 12 (Interfax) - Russian President Vladimir Putin has congratulated Russian Muslims on the Eid ul-Fitr holiday, which marks the end of the holy month of Ramadan, the Kremlin said on Friday.

"This holiday of moral perfection and man's aspiration for piety is an integral part of a centuries-old spiritual legacy. It encourages friendship and creativity, kindness and compassion, as well as assistance to those in need," Putin said in his letter of congratulations.

"Neighborliness, religious tolerance, peacefulness, justice, and care for friends have always been inherent to faithful Muslims in Russia notwithstanding ethnic origin or faith. These qualities are always lasting values," Putin said.

"I am certain that Russian Muslims will always contribute to the strengthening of peace, friendship, and consent in society, as well as to the strengthening of mutual understanding between people of various faiths," the letter reads.

The Soviet Union was the first state to have as an ideological objective the elimination of religion. Toward that end, the Communist regime confiscated church property, ridiculed religion, harassed believers, and propagated atheism in the schools. Actions toward particular religions, however, were determined by State interests, and most organized religions were never outlawed. Some actions against Orthodox priests and believers along with execution included torture being sent to prison camps, labor camps or mental hospitals.[12][13] Many Orthodox (along with peoples of other faiths) were also subjected to psychological punishment or torture and mind control experimentation in order to force them give up their religious convictions.[14][15]

Thousands of churches and monasteries were taken over by the government and either destroyed or converted to secular use. It was impossible to build new churches. Practicing Orthodox Christians were restricted from prominent careers and membership in communist organizations (the party, the Komsomol). Anti-religious propaganda was openly sponsored and encouraged by the government, which the Church was not given an opportunity to publicly respond to. The government youth organization, the Komsomol, encouraged its members to vandalize Orthodox Churches and harass worshippers. Seminaries were closed down, and the church was restricted from using the press.

(snip)

The result of this militant atheism was to transform the Church into a persecuted and martyred Church. In the first five years after the Bolshevik revolution, 28 bishops and 1,200 priests were executed.[17]

Stalinist era
The main target of the anti-religious campaign in the 1920s and 1930s was the Russian Orthodox Church, which had the largest number of faithful. Nearly all of its clergy, and many of its believers, were shot or sent to labor camps. Theological schools were closed, and church publications were prohibited.
